Temperature Effect Study on Growth and Survival of PathogenicVibrio parahaemolyticusin Jinjiang Oyster(Crassostrea rivularis)with Rapid Count Method

Abstract: The growth of Vibrio parahaemolyticus (V. parahaemolyticus) in oysters during postharvest storage increases the possibility of its infection in humans. In this work, to investigate the growth or survival profiles in different media, pathogenic V. parahaemolyticus in APW, Jinjiang oyster (JO, Crassostrea rivularis) slurry, and live JO were studied under different temperatures. “…Some V. parahaemolyticus strains are pathogenic to humans and were responsible for 25% of seafood-borne diseases (Martinez-Urtaza et al 2013;Tran et al 2018). This virulence was associated especially with the production of thermostable direct haemolysin (tdh) and/or thermostable-related haemolysin (trh) (Wang et al 2018), also known as the Kanagawa phenomenon (KP) (Leoni et al 2016). Nevertheless, virulence was reported in some negative tdh and trh strains (Ottaviani et al 2012;Chung et al 2016).…”

“…The minimum growth rate of clinical Vp was 8.3°C (Miles, Ross, Olley, & McMeekin, ). Vp growth, as for most vibrios, is dependent on temperature, and the organism can grow well between 15 and 30°C (Thompson et al, ); in temperatures of under 15°C, Vp displayed decline the growth profile (Wang et al, ). In this study, temperature was strongly associated with vibrio densities; all strains grew better at 30 and 37°C, but only AHPND+ strains reached the highest density, over the infective threshold, and only these strains grow at 44°C.…”
